Five rows of sockets for anti-tank vertical rails (roadblock) on the concrete slipway at Star Gap.
(Source: Field Visit 1997)

Type of site ANTI TANK VERTICAL RAIL
Location Star Gap, S of High Street, Shoreham.
Area Shoreham-by-Sea, Sussex, West, England
Grid reference TQ 2149 0499 (Scale: 1:25000 , 1975)
Period WW2
Condition Good
Materials Concrete
Recorder Armishaw, A.
Defence grouping Sussex coast defences - Defences of the East and West Sussex coastlines, and their immediate hinterland.
Shoreham nodal point - Defences of Shoreham coastal town nodal point. Cassini ref. Q6524. [Source: Nodal Points, Appendix D to West Sussex Sub-District Defence Scheme, 1943 - PRO WO 166/11008].
